Football fever comes again and it’s happening now in FIFA World Cup 2010. As World Cup becomes the trending news to be talked and discussed including by tweets, Twitter launched a special mini site for this World Cup edition. The mini site use live widgets, real-time search, and top tweets mentioning on the World Cup 2010 matters. It also displays top tweets as well as a schedule of upcoming matches. Every countries which participate in the campaign could be accessed through specific links and pages. Twitter relies on hashtags or hashflags to identify tweets on different countries such as #arg,…

Brighter, cheaper and greener. That’s how the new-invented bulbs by Philips Lighting is being described. In the recent industrial round table discussion, both Philips and Palafox appeals to the Philippine government and local private companies to implement solutions called intelligent lighting to encourage urban development and public safety improvements in the country.
